What is a Heat Exchanger and Why Does it Crack?
The heat exchanger is the heart of your furnace. It is a set of metal tubes or coils that separate the combustion process from the air you breathe. When the gas burners ignite, they heat the metal walls of the exchanger. Your furnace blower then pushes cold indoor air over the outside of these hot tubes, warming the air before it circulates through your vents.
In the extreme cold of a Minneapolis winter, your furnace works overtime. The metal constantly expands as it heats up and contracts as it cools down. Over 15 to 20 years, this thermal stress can cause the metal to fatigue, eventually leading to hairline fractures or large cracks. Lack of maintenance accelerates this, as dirty filters restrict airflow, causing the exchanger to overheat and warp.
How Can You Tell Your Heat Exchanger is Cracked?
Because the heat exchanger is tucked deep inside the furnace cabinet, you cannot always see a crack with the naked eye. However, your furnace will give you several physical and auditory warnings.
1. Changes in the Flame Appearance
A healthy furnace flame should be a steady, crisp blue. If you peek through the observation window and see a flickering, dancing, or predominantly yellow flame, it often means oxygen from the blower motor is leaking through a crack and disrupting the combustion process. This is a major red flag.
2. Soot and Corrosion
Take a look at the exterior of your furnace and the area around the burners. White chalky buildup (oxidation) or black carbon soot indicates that the fuel is not burning cleanly. This usually happens when a crack prevents the proper mixture of air and fuel or disrupts the drafting of exhaust gases.
3. Strange Smells
A cracked heat exchanger often produces a pungent, chemical-like odor that smells similar to formaldehyde. This is a byproduct of incomplete combustion. If you notice this scent coming from your registers in Woodbury, turn off the system immediately.
4. Physiological Symptoms
If you or your family members experience frequent headaches, nausea, disorientation, or flu-like symptoms that seem to improve when you leave the house, Carbon Monoxide may be present. A cracked heat exchanger is the #1 cause of CO leaks in residential heating systems.
The Technical Signs Experts Look For
When we perform a safety inspection, we look for data that indicates a failure. Here are some of the technical metrics and observations we use to confirm a cracked heat exchanger:
- CO PPM Levels: We use calibrated detectors to track Carbon Monoxide levels. Anything over 0 PPM (parts per million) inside your ductwork is a failure.
- Combustion Analysis: Measuring the ratio of oxygen to carbon dioxide in the flue gas. An imbalance often points to a breach in the exchanger.
- Visual Scope: We use high-definition snake cameras to look for cracks in the "bends" of the tubes, where stress is highest.
- Flame Rollout: If the heat exchanger is severely blocked or cracked, the flames may be pushed out of the burner assembly, often tripping a safety "rollout switch."
Can You Repair a Cracked Heat Exchanger?
The short answer is no. You cannot weld, patch, or seal a cracked heat exchanger. Under the laws of physics, the metal must be allowed to expand and contract. Any patch or weld will simply pop off during the next heating cycle. Furthermore, no reputable HVAC brand—including Trane, Carrier, Lennox, Bryant, or Rheem—will authorize a repair on a cracked exchanger due to the extreme liability of CO poisoning.
If the furnace is under 10 years old, the part may be covered by a manufacturer warranty. However, the labor to pull the entire furnace apart to replace the core is often significant. If your furnace is older than 12-15 years, a full system replacement is usually the most cost-effective and safest path forward.

Why Minnesota Winters Make This Worse
In Plymouth or Eagan, we regularly see temperatures drop to -10°F or -20°F. During these "polar vortex" events, your furnace might run for 20 hours a day. This relentless cycle of heating and cooling puts immense pressure on the metal. If your furnace is already 15 years old, the metal has already endured thousands of these cycles.
Furthermore, many older Twin Cities homes have oversized furnaces that "short-cycle," turning on and off too frequently. This rapid cycling is the leading cause of premature heat exchanger failure, as the metal never reaches a stable operating temperature before being hit with a blast of cold air again.

Can a furnace heat exchanger be repaired?
No. Because the heat exchanger expands and contracts during operation, welds or patches will fail. For safety and liability reasons, the entire component or the full furnace must be replaced.
Is a cracked heat exchanger dangerous?
Yes, it is potentially lethal. A crack allows carbon monoxide (CO) and other combustion byproducts to leak directly into your home's air supply, skipping the venting process.
How long does a heat exchanger typically last?
Most heat exchangers from brands like Trane or Carrier are designed to last 15 to 25 years, provided the system receives annual professional maintenance.
Will a furnace still run with a cracked heat exchanger?
Often, yes. This is why it is so dangerous. The furnace may still produce heat while simultaneously poisoning the indoor air quality.
